A line with a slope of 3 travels through the coordinates (5, a) and 2a, 7). Find the value of a.

Slope is rise (change in y value) divided by run (change in x value):
Plugging in known values:
—
Check: (7-(22/7)) / ((44/7)-5) = (49-22)/(44-35) = 27/9 = 3 (ok!)
